    Customize your jewelry ensemble by adding a 16 mm coin to this beautiful Diamond-Cut Coin Bezel.

    Product Highlights:
    • 16 mm Diamond-Cut Coin Bezel in 14k Gold. The screw and mounting tube are Gold-plated.
    • Actual Gold Weight is 0.0204 oz.
    • Fits the following coins:*
      * 1/10 oz Gold Philharmonic
      * 1/10 oz Gold Lunar Series 1
      * 1/10 oz Gold Maple Leaf
    • Each bezel includes a bail suitable for hanging from a chain.
    * Coin not included.

    Note: The 1/10 oz Gold Panda will not fit into this bezel.

    Using a standard jeweler's micro flat head screwdriver (1.0 - 1.2 mm or 1/16" size recommended), unscrew the tiny mounting screw at the top of the coin bezel. Once the screw has been removed, delicately open the bezel ever so slightly, just enough so your coin can be slipped into place. To protect your coin, always wear cotton gloves while handling. To prevent the bezel from creasing or bending out of shape, it is very important to handle it with extreme care, making sure not to spread the bezel open too wide.

    Once your coin is in place, squeeze the gap of the bezel together tightly and carefully put the mounting screw back into place. Do not over-tighten the screw or it may become stripped, which would render it useless.
